Bitter mouth and bad breath in the morning may be related to physiological factors such as food debris corruption, or pathological factors such as bacterial infections and oral problems.
1. Physiological factors: poor digestion due to improper diet, such as eating too much greasy food, spicy and stimulating food; poor oral hygiene, resulting in food debris gathered in the gap between the teeth, may lead to the occurrence of bitter halitosis in the morning.
2. Pathologic factors:
(1) Bacterial infection: due to Helicobacter pylori infection, the infection will stimulate the secretion of gastric acid to increase, at the same time, cause incomplete decomposition of food, ammonia increase, may lead to the emergence of the situation of getting up in the morning with bitter breath and bad breath.
(2) Oral problems: Inflammation of the teeth or dental calculus can lead to the growth of bacteria in the mouth, which may lead to the occurrence of bitter breath and bad breath in the morning.
Therefore, if you have bitter mouth and bad breath in the morning, it is recommended that you first improve your life and diet, and if you do not see any improvement or other symptoms, you should choose to consult a doctor in a timely manner.
